Buying Guide

When looking for the best Skybell Wifi Doorbell, there are several factors to consider. Here are some key features to look for:

Range

The range of the Skybell Wifi Doorbell is an important factor to consider. It is recommended to have a strong and stable Wi-Fi connection within range of the doorbell to ensure smooth and uninterrupted communication between the doorbell and your smartphone. A range of at least 100 feet is recommended for optimal performance.

Video Quality

The video quality of the Skybell Wifi Doorbell is another important feature to consider. High-definition video (720p or 1080p) is recommended for clear and detailed images. A wide-angle lens is also desirable to capture a larger field of view.

Two-Way Audio

Two-way audio is a must-have feature for any smart doorbell. It allows you to communicate with visitors in real-time, whether you’re at home or away. Look for a doorbell with clear and crisp audio quality.

Motion Detection

Motion detection is a useful feature that can alert you of any movement in front of your doorbell. Look for a doorbell with adjustable motion detection settings to customize the sensitivity to your needs.

Integration with Smart Home Systems

If you have a smart home system, look for a Skybell Wifi Doorbell that can integrate with it. Popular platforms include Amazon Alexa, Google Home, and Apple HomeKit. This will allow you to control and monitor your doorbell using voice commands or other smart home devices.

By considering these key features, you can find the best Skybell Wifi Doorbell to suit your needs and enhance your home security and convenience.
